Newmarket
Most Newmarket work is in the newer subdivisions off Yonge and Davis — two-storey builds with tall great-room windows and a builder-grade blind that lasted about three years. Zebra blinds on the main floor and blackout rollers upstairs is the most common package we quote here.
Older homes near Main Street South are a different job: out-of-square openings, deeper sills, and trim worth mounting inside rather than covering.
Aurora
Aurora homes often pair a two-storey front window with a wide rear patio door. That combination usually means a motorised roller on the high window — because nobody wants a ladder twice a day — and either vertical blinds or a wide-panel zebra on the door.
In the older Aurora Heights and Regency Acres pockets, we see a lot of bay windows where three separate shades read better than one oversized panel.
King City
King City is estate-lot territory: large glass areas, high ceilings, and rooms where the window covering is part of the finish rather than a utility item. Motorised blinds with group control are the norm, and shutters or lined drapery often go on the front-facing rooms.
Sun exposure on open lots is intense, so solar-screen fabric with a stated openness factor matters more here than in a shaded subdivision.
Woodbridge
Woodbridge homes tend to be generous in size with formal front rooms and arched or transom windows above the entry. Custom-shaped coverings for the arch, plus zebra or roller shades below, is the usual solution.
Basement apartments and finished lower levels are common in this area too, and those short, wide windows are one of the few places where a simple roller shade beats everything else on both price and fit.
Installed pricing, the same across York Region
• Zebra blinds: $180–$650 per window installed.
• Roller shades: $170–$600 per window installed.
• Motorised blinds: $450–$1,100 per window installed.
Every price includes custom manufacturing and professional installation, and is confirmed in writing per window at the free in-home measure, before HST. There are no bundle minimums and no percentage-off promotions inflated from a fake list price.
